Why Speed Matters

  • 53% of mobile users abandon sites taking over 3 seconds to load
  • 1-second delay can reduce conversions by 7%
  • Speed is a Google ranking factor
  • Faster sites earn more revenue and engagement

1. Optimize Images

Images are usually the biggest performance bottleneck.

Image Optimization Checklist:

  • Compress images before uploading (TinyPNG, ImageOptim)
  • Use modern formats (WebP instead of JPEG/PNG)
  • Resize images to display size (don't use CSS to resize)
  • Implement lazy loading for below-fold images
  • Use appropriate image dimensions
  • Consider SVG for logos and icons

2. Minimize HTTP Requests

Each file requires a separate request. Reduce requests by combining files, using CSS sprites, limiting plugins, removing unnecessary scripts, and inlining critical CSS.

3. Enable Browser Caching

Caching stores static files locally so returning visitors load pages faster. Set appropriate cache expiration times for different file types.

4. Use a Content Delivery Network (CDN)

CDNs serve content from servers closest to users. For Sydney businesses, CDNs improve speed for both local and international visitors. Popular options: Cloudflare, BunnyCDN, KeyCDN.

5. Minify CSS, JavaScript, and HTML

Minification removes unnecessary characters (spaces, comments) reducing file sizes. Use build tools or plugins to automatically minify code.

6. Choose Quality Hosting

Cheap hosting = slow speeds. Invest in quality Australian hosting with SSD storage, adequate resources, server-level caching, and good uptime guarantees.

7. Reduce Server Response Time

Aim for server response under 200ms. Improve by optimizing database queries, using server-side caching, upgrading hosting if necessary, and using PHP 8+ for WordPress.

8. Eliminate Render-Blocking Resources

JavaScript and CSS can block page rendering. Defer non-critical JavaScript, inline critical CSS, load scripts asynchronously, and remove unused CSS/JS.

9. Limit Plugins and Scripts

Each plugin adds weight. Audit regularly, delete unused plugins, combine functionality where possible, and choose lightweight alternatives.

10. Optimize Database

For WordPress and other database-driven sites: clean up revisions and drafts, remove spam comments, optimize database tables, limit post revisions, and use caching.

11. Enable Gzip Compression

Gzip compresses files before sending to browsers, reducing transfer size by 50-70%. Most quality hosts enable this by default.

12. Implement Lazy Loading

Lazy loading defers loading of below-the-fold content until users scroll. Apply to images, videos, and iframes for faster initial page load.

Speed Testing Tools:

  • Google PageSpeed Insights: Performance scores and recommendations
  • GTmetrix: Detailed performance reports
  • Pingdom: Speed tests from multiple locations
  • WebPageTest: Advanced testing options

Mobile Speed Matters Most

Most Sydney visitors use mobile. Test mobile speed separately and optimize specifically for mobile: use responsive images, minimize pop-ups, reduce font sizes, simplify navigation.

Set Performance Budgets

Define limits for page weight, requests, and load time. Monitor regularly and take action when budgets are exceeded. Aim for sub-3-second load times on mobile.

Monitor Continuously

Speed optimization isn't one-time. Monitor performance regularly, test after major updates, track Core Web Vitals in Google Search Console, and optimize continuously.
